COUNTRY DEVELOPMENT MANAGER — The Renewable Resources Company, iLembe, KwaZulu-Natal About This Position The Country Development Manager at The Renewable Resources Company is responsible for leading and managing the company's operations in Eswatini. This role focuses on growing the business, delivering projects successfully, maintaining strong customer relationships, developing the local team, and ensuring the branch operates safely, efficiently, and profitably. Key Responsibilities Growing the business through strategic planning and implementation of development initiatives Delivering projects successfully by managing timelines, budgets, and quality standards Maintaining strong customer relationships to ensure client satisfaction and loyalty Developing and mentoring the local team to enhance their skills and capabilities Ensuring safe, efficient, and profitable operations of the branch through effective management practices Who We're Looking For We are seeking a highly motivated individual with strong leadership and project management skills. The ideal candidate should have experience in the renewable resources sector and possess excellent communication and interpersonal abilities. A proven track record in developing and managing successful projects is essential, along with the ability to lead and mentor a team.
